Discover How Asphalt Used for Streets and Highways in Brazil Is Made and Understand the Difference Between Hot and Cold Types
Asphalt is present everywhere, on avenues and highways, but few know how asphalt is made.
According to the CNT Highway Research 2024, Brazil has a road network of approximately 1.7 million kilometers, of which only 12.4% are paved, which corresponds to about 213.5 thousand kilometers.
This means that about 87.6% of the roads in the country remain unpaved. In light of this, knowing how asphalt is made helps to understand this dark and durable layer that covers highways and streets.

Next, see how asphalt is made and what its main types are.
Two Main Types
The first important point is to understand that there are two main types of asphalt: hot and cold. Both have similar compositions, but each has specific characteristics and uses.
Hot asphalt is the most common and widely used in paving projects. Cold asphalt, on the other hand, stands out for being more practical for transport and application.
Production of Hot Asphalt
Hot asphalt is produced in plants, where Asphaltic Petroleum Cement (CAP) is mixed with aggregate materials, such as gravel. The CAP is a material obtained from the distillation of petroleum. Among the types used is CAP 50/70.
This mixture is heated to high temperatures and then applied directly to the ground. Next, compaction is done using equipment known as a compactor, which can be flat or tire-operated.
This process ensures firmness and durability of the asphalt layer.
How Cold Asphalt Works
Cold asphalt is a modified version of hot asphalt. It receives chemical additives that slow down the curing (hardening) process.
This means it can be stored and transported for a longer time without the need for immediate application.
This type of asphalt allows for stocking and application anywhere, regardless of the distance to the plant.
It can also be used in different climates and temperatures, even on rainy days.
Another advantage is the possibility of quick and on-demand use, making it ideal for small maintenance and emergency repairs.
